UAT Toru-Orua Cut Off Mark 2026/2027

If you are aiming for UAT for the 2026/2027 academic session, you are choosing a unique institution. Located in Toru-Orua, Sagbama LGA of Bayelsa State, UAT is a state-owned university established to provide a global standard of education. Unlike many older state universities, UAT is known for its uninterrupted academic calendar and streamlined admission process. Below are the admission stats for the upcoming 2026/2027 academic year.

UAT JAMB Cut Off Mark for All Courses

The school management has officially set the UAT JAMB cut-off mark for the 2026/2027 academic session at 140.

Important Reality Check:

  • The 140 Floor: This is the minimum score required to be eligible for admission. If you scored 140 and above, you are eligible to register for screening for almost all courses in the university.

  • Evidence from Admission Lists: Recent admission lists have shown candidates being admitted with scores as low as 151, 157, and 158 for courses like Accounting. This confirms that UAT is very accommodating to candidates who meet the national minimum but missed out on highly competitive federal schools.

  • First Choice Policy: While UAT prefers First Choice candidates, they are generally flexible. If you did not choose them initially, you can simply do a Change of Institution on JAMB CAPS to make them your first choice and get admitted.

UAT School Fees 2026/2027 (Breakdown)

One of the most attractive features of UAT is its transparency with fees. While it is a state university, the fee structure is slightly higher than that of older federal universities but includes many services.

Estimated Fee Schedule for Freshers (100 Level):

  • Total Package: ~₦130,000 – ₦150,000

    • Tuition: ~₦60,000

    • Development Fee: ~₦15,000

    • ICT/Internet: ~₦13,000

    • Medical/ID/Sports/Others: ~₦40,000+

  • Acceptance Fee: ₦35,000 (Non-refundable).

  • Accommodation (Optional): ~₦60,000 per session (if you choose to stay in the school hostel).

  • Note: Faculty of Science and Agriculture students may pay an additional Laboratory Fee of roughly ₦25,000.

Does UAT Write Post UTME Exams?

No. UAT typically adopts an Online Screening Method.

  1. Registration: You visit the portal (my.uat.edu.ng) and apply.

  2. Upload Credentials: You will be required to input your JAMB Registration Number and Score. The system verifies your details.

  3. No Stress: There is usually no physical aptitude test (exam) where you have to travel to Toru-Orua just to write a paper. Your admission is based on your JAMB score and O’Level verification.

  4. Notification: Successful candidates are notified via the portal and JAMB CAPS almost immediately after screening.

Important Admission Tips

  1. O’Level Upload: You MUST upload your O’Level results (WAEC/NECO/NABTEB) to JAMB CAPS. UAT cannot admit you if your CAPS says “Awaiting Result.”

  2. Flexible Admission: If you scored 150 and applied for Computer Science, but the quota is full, UAT is known to offer admission into related courses like Mathematics or Physics. Always check your CAPS for transfer approval.

  3. Direct Entry: UAT accepts JUPEB and IJMB. If you have a good result from their JUPEB programme, you are guaranteed admission into the 200 Level.
